Black Water Extraction (Category 3) Cost in Cumberland, RI

The cost of Black Water Extraction (Category 3) can vary widely dep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Cumberland, RI. These estimates are based on industry averages and may v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ll work with you to provide a customized estimate and ensure you’re aware of all costs involved.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,000 The size of the affected area and the complexity of the situation
Water Extraction $1,000 – $5,000 The amount of water present and the equipment required
Drying and Dehumidification $1,500 – $6,000 The size of the affected area and the amount of drying required
Cleaning and Sanitizing $1,000 – $3,000 The extent of the contamination and the materials affected
Restoration and Re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 The extent of the damage and the materials required for repair or replacement

Common Questions About Black Water Extraction (Category 3)

Q: What is Black Water Extraction (Category 3)?

A: Black Water Extraction (Category 3) refers to the removal of contaminated water that contains sewage, chemicals, or other pollutants. This type of water is considered a serious health hazard and need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.

Q: What causes Black Water Extraction (Category 3)?

A: Black Water Extraction (Category 3) can be caused by a variety of factors, including sewage backups, toilet overflows, and chemical spills. It’s essential to address these situations quickly to prevent further contamination and health risks.
